Azerbaijan developing plan to promote beekeeping industry in liberated lands

BAKU, Azerbaijan, Feb.17

By Fidan Babayeva - Trend:

A plan for the development of beekeeping in the territories of Azerbaijan liberated from the Armenian occupation is being developed, Chairman of the Azerbaijan Beekeepers' Association, Badraddin Hasratov, told Trend.

According to the chairman, the production of bee products may increase by 50 percent thanks to the development of beekeeping in the liberated lands of Azerbaijan.

“There are favorable conditions for the development of beekeeping in Karabakh, and representatives of the association have already visited these territories several times,” Hasratov noted.

The chairman stressed that two years ago the number of bee colonies in Azerbaijan was 200,000, and in 2020 it has already reached 500,000.

“Productivity has also increased: if earlier we received 10 kilograms of honey from one beehive, now the productivity has increased by 5 kilograms. By late May 2020, we started pumping the first honey last year, and this process continued until late August,” the chairman said.

The Azerbaijan Beekeepers Association was established in early 2016. Currently, the association unites 10,000 beekeepers and entrepreneurs in 50 districts of the country - 46 farms in districts and 4 farms in cities. The main goals of the association are the development of beekeeping, solving the current problems of beekeepers and developing a general concept for the development of this area.
